Hi there.. Interesting ideas from all of you..  .. but what i'm saying here is that you should have a purpose before doing your reading. I think you should tell yourself what you wanna have after finish the reading. When you have the purpose, you'll keep up with the article for sure. However, if you just wanna read for fun, you should find the topic(s) that interests you--if you're into movie stars, find artcle(s) about them. I read a lot when i'm interested in one thing..  .. and it helps me collecting many good articles too.. Hope my tiny idea helps you too.. Chakriya

take some caffeine tea, or coffee, but not too much or you will blame me for you cannot sleep at night!
well the most important is to be interested in your reading! many of us won't fall asleep with interesting movies, so does reading!
be active while reading, using SQ3R strategies whenever you read anything. survey, question, read , recite, review. more on that later.. see you.
